      Giving animal characters a human ethnicity usually results in stereotyped behaviors and language that is more offensive than representative. For example: the Siamese cats from Disney’s Lady And The Tramp, or the Crows from Disney’s Dumbo.

      Instead, Bluey uses DOG BREEDS to represent ethnicity in a general sense without any specific human ethnicities – there are Cattle Dogs, Border Collies, Beagles, Labrador Retrievers…
